Quick answer
Sea Lions are native to North America. The Pacific coast of North America from British Columbia to central Mexico, including the Gulf of California.

Habitat notes
The California sea lion is a fast, social swimmer that barks loudly and lives in coastal colonies. Males can weigh up to about 390 kg (860 lb) and live 20 to 30 years
